Getting from Zone 2 or Zone 2 Overflow to the Beach
It's easy to get from Zone 2 or Zone 2 Overflow to the beach. It takes about 3-4 minutes to get from the lot to the entrance of the beach!
The City has created a visible and physical safety barrier along Lake Road by adding flexible bollards and painted lines to delineate a safe area for pedestrians to walk. We have also reduced the speed limit to 10km/hr.
